nRF52832 ADC precision

Hello, I have two questions regarding nRF52832 ADC, which are not documented :

  • what is the precision / tolerance of the internal 0.6V reference?

  • what is the tolerance of the internal resistance ladder? Can it be used for precision measurements, as a low-side resistor divider?

  • The internal reference impacts the gain error of the ADC, and the gain error is reported in the PS. The gain error includes the precision of the internal reference.

    The variation of the absolute value of the internal resistor is quite large, usually in the 10% to 20% range. The relative accuracy betweeen the two resistors is very good, usually in the 0.1% to 1% range.
